Default Ford distributor question

Back in my Maverick days, I had a small Ford distributor cap with male terminals. I want to say it was for a AMC , but fit the Autolite/Motorcraft distributor that they bought from Ford as well as the Ford points distributor. Anybody by chance have the stock application or better yet, a part number?

Reason for the question is, as I alluded to in my other thread, I may have to change distributors if a new coil doesn’t give me spark back. I’ve got a good Ford points distributor with the right gear for my roller cam I might want to try, but I don’t want to change my plug boots unless I have to, and don’t really want to have to buy another set of plug wires if I can find that small male cap.

I know Ford used a funnel adapter, longer rotor, and a larger diameter cap on their HEI distributor, but I’d rather stay small cap if I can, it just looks better than that big ugly cap.
